Hi dispatch team, Quick one about the office move to the Fenwick Street site next week. The crates from the third floor (marked with orange tape) need to go on the first run Monday — they've got the finance archive in them, so they can't sit in the van overnight. Everything else can follow whenever suits. Torvald from facilities will meet the driver at the loading bay with the manifest. One more thing for the courier hand-over, noted just below:

drop instructions, bahif-bahip: the norax feniel courier leaves the drumir kaseth rusir ledger at gate 1983 under passcode 849948

Subject: DR drill next Thursday — FlagWeave plugin authors, heads up!

Hi folks, we're running a disaster-recovery drill on the FlagWeave rollout framework next Thursday. Plugin sandboxes will briefly lose flag evaluation, so expect fallback defaults. No action needed unless your plugin caches flag state — flush it before the drill. If you need to restore a sandbox manually, use the passphrase below.

strongbox words: gilmir-briion-oliok-eliion

Subject: Hiring Freeze — Platforms Division

Exec team: effective immediately, all open roles in the Platforms division at Quorvex are frozen. Offers already extended stand. Backfills require my approval. Contractors unaffected for now. Department heads should update workforce plans by Friday and brief their leads. No external communication. The reasoning, which stays in this group, is set out below.

management briefing: Headcount on the Praok team goes from 16 to 91 by the end of March. Gross margin on Praok came in at 2 percent against a plan of 26 percent.

The Larkspur kiosk app runs a supervised loop that pings the watchdog every few seconds. If the heartbeat stalls, the watchdog restarts the renderer first; a second stall within the cooldown window triggers a full device reboot. On-call should know that consecutive reboots are capped, after which the kiosk enters a dimmed maintenance screen and stops retrying until manually cleared. All intervals are configurable via the fleet config channel, but the shipped defaults rarely need changing. The current tuning constants are as follows.

limits module of kahof-tafop:
WEIGHTS = {
    "ulaath": 711,
    "eliir": 24,
}